"Scotland? Do they have one? England? Not overly inspiring."

At most major sporting occassions the Roy Williamson (of the Corries) song Flower Of Scotland is sung. It used to be sung sponateously by the crowd during both football and rugby matches in the 70s and eventually became the official song sung prior to the match. Pre-match it ain't so great especially with the oompa bands. England still generally use the British National anthem rather than a song particular to them.
